Blindfold Gatherer | Team Building Ice Breaker

26 May 2009 1,184 views 2 Comments

blindfoldGame Description:

A great team building ice breaker game where 1 representative from each group will be blindfolded and have to search for items (for example, 2 pens and a book, or 3 paper and 5 cards) while the rest of the team members can only shout and direct the blind mice to find the items.

Number of players:

Any

Materials Needed:

Any number of different objects for the blind mice to find

Noise Level:

Loud

Neutrals:

Game Master who will decide the items to find.

Preparation:

Prepare a number of different items and place them around the room.
You can use papers, notebooks, pens, scissors or any stationery.

How To Play

  1. Players will be divided into groups of 3-5
  2. 1 person from each group will be blindfolded, rotate every round.
  3. Game master will shout out a list of items, “3 scissors 1 eraser 1 chopstick”
  4. All the blindfolded people will have to collect the list of items
  5. Round ends when someone has collected all the items
  6. New round for a new blind person, preferable everyone will have a chance to be blindfolded
  7. Winning group will be the one with the most items collected

This is a good icebreaker for team building as the players need to help and direct the blind mice to find the items.

    Would you put out enough items so all teams can find their assigned items or is it a game of speed as well?

  • tianyi said:

    Hi Nancy, I put out the entire set of items initially, like 10 notebooks, 10 hair clips, 10 chopsticks etc. Yes its also a game of speed, every round the players have to find the assigned items in the shortest time to win points for that round.
